Why Does My Thirst Not Go Away When I Drink Water?

4 min read
According to the Cleveland Clinic, feeling thirsty constantly, even after drinking fluids, is a condition known as polydipsia. So, why does my thirst not go away when I drink water? The persistent sensation could be a sign of simple dehydration or indicate more serious underlying medical conditions that affect the body's fluid regulation.

Why Do I Suddenly Want to Drink More Water? 12 Common Reasons

4 min read
An increase of just 1% in your blood osmolality can trigger a powerful thirst sensation, which is your body's innate way of signaling a fluid imbalance. If you find yourself thinking, "Why do I suddenly want to drink more water?", it's a sign your body is working to correct an internal fluid shift. This thirst can stem from simple, temporary causes, or it could point to an underlying medical condition.
